Transaction 62d034aeab59b98dbb8247ddbe37218768d4567e2cf18de5120765cab1f8ee2a
1 Input
1 Output
-
62d034aeab59b98dbb8247ddbe37218768d4567e2cf18de5120765cab1f8ee2a:0
- value
- 597260
- script pubkey
- OP_0 OP_PUSHBYTES_20 0c7100f8f0558c09c7dfee38f7d631358118193d
- address
- bc1qp3csp78s2kxqn37lacu00433xkq3sxfa4qsfze